导读:本文主要介绍了如何使用Redis来统计QPS,包括实现原理、具体步骤以及一些注意事项。
1. Redis是一个开源、高性能的内存数据库,可以用来存储和处理大量数据。为了统计QPS,我们可以利用Redis的特性,将每个请求的时间戳保存在Redis中,然后计算出每秒的请求数。
2. 具体步骤如下:
(1)在Redis中创建一个key,记录每个请求的时间戳;
(2)每次有新的请求时,将其时间戳添加到Redis中;
(3)定时执行脚本,计算出每秒的请求数;
(4)将统计结果保存到Redis中,以便日后查看。
3. 需要注意的是,Redis有一个限制,即同一个key中最多只能存储512M的数据,因此在统计QPS时,需要注意不要超过这个限制。
总结:本文介绍了如何使用Redis来统计QPS,包括实现原理、具体步骤以及一些注意事项。通过这种方式,我们可以方便地收集和分析QPS数据,从而更好地优化系统性能。